Check Digit Verification of cas no

The CAS Registry Mumber 23305-64-8 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 2,3,3,0 and 5 respectively; the second part has 2 digits, 6 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 23305-64:
(7*2)+(6*3)+(5*3)+(4*0)+(3*5)+(2*6)+(1*4)=78
78 % 10 = 8
So 23305-64-8 is a valid CAS Registry Number.

Synthesis of acyclic quaternary ammonium compounds containing ω-alkoxyethyl and 2-hydroxyethyl substituents at the nitrogen atom

Tcarkova,Belus’,Artyushin,Kharlamov,Bondarenko

, p. 2697 - 2701 (2016/10/03)

A series of acyclic symmetric quaternary ammonium chlorides Me2(HOCH2CH2)N+(CH2CH2O)nR Cl– (n = 1, R = n-C9H19; n = 2, R = n-C6H13; n = 3, R = n-C3H7) was synthesized by alkylation of the corresponding tertiary amines Me2N(CH2CH2O)nR with ethylene chlorohydrin in a two-phase system, using water as a solvent. The tertiary amines were synthesized in a heterogeneous system organic phase—aqueous phase, using an aqueous solution of Me2NH and a solid alkali. The intermediate monoethers of ethylene, diand triethylene glycol were obtained in high yield via a phase-transfer alkylation in dioxane, using solid KOH. The proton and carbon atom signals in the NMR spectra of the synthesized amines and ammonium chlorides were assigned based on the data of heteronuclear correlations (1H, 13C).
